Give the coordinates of the foci, vertices, and co-vertices of the ellipse with equation
(x²/169) + (y²/25) = 1. Sketch the graph and include these points.
~~~~~~~~~~~~~~~
The center of the ellipse is at the origin..
The major semi-axis is a = = 13; the minor semi-axis is b = = 5.
The vetices are these two points (-13,0) and (13,0).
The co-vertices are two points (0,-5) and (0,5).
The eccentricity is c = = 12.
The foci are these two points (-12,0) and (12,0).
